Doctoral Studentship - E-learning and Health Informatics (HSC/DS2)
This doctoral studentship in E-learning and Health Informatics has just been made available & will be appearing in the Times Higher Ed this week.
Proposals should relate to one or more of the following areas:
- Use of e-portfolios/ evaluation of e-portfolios
- Online Communities of Practice supporting professional working
- Application of handheld/mobile technologies in health and social care practice/education
- Technology based learning across further, higher education and health and social boundaries
- Measuring attitudes of health and social care staff to the use of IT
- Evaluating practice change resultant from of the use of electronically available health information
- Impact of technology on management/ education in the health and social care arena
The closing date is 23 April 2007 & further details are available from Deb Joy (contact details on the linked page)
